Google Launches AI Internet Speed Optimizer Tool

Google has unveiled a groundbreaking tool powered by AI that optimizes internet speed by dynamically managing bandwidth allocation. The new tool, called the AI Internet Speed Optimizer, is designed to analyze real-time network traffic, identify congestion, and prioritize essential tasks like video calls, cloud syncing, and other critical activities. By intelligently adjusting bandwidth in real-time, this tool promises to revolutionize the way we experience the internet at home, at work, and on the go.

How It Works

The core functionality of the AI Internet Speed Optimizer lies in its ability to detect network congestion and latency, two common issues that can degrade the performance of internet-based applications. It uses advanced machine learning algorithms to analyze traffic patterns across various devices connected to your network. When it detects that certain applications, like video streaming or video conferencing, are using up a disproportionate amount of bandwidth, the tool dynamically reallocates resources to ensure that high-priority tasks receive the bandwidth they need.

For example, if you're on a video call while someone else in the house is streaming HD video, the tool ensures that the video call gets priority, reducing the likelihood of lag or interruptions. In this way, the optimizer helps to maintain a seamless experience even when multiple devices are competing for bandwidth.

Real-Life Impact

In early trials conducted by Google, users reported up to a 30% increase in internet efficiency, especially in homes with multiple devices connected to the same network. For households with several people working, streaming, gaming, and video calling simultaneously, this improvement was particularly noticeable. Google’s tool aims to make the internet experience more efficient without the need for expensive hardware upgrades, which can be a major barrier to improving connectivity for many users.

The tool is expected to integrate seamlessly with Google Nest routers, making it easy for users to adopt. In addition to the router integration, Google is considering releasing the tool as a browser extension, which would extend its benefits to users who rely on their browsers for most of their work and entertainment.
